Extend control over Chromebook fleets with a government-specific Absolute license designed for long-term endpoint oversight. Absolute Control for Chromebooks provides a 60-month term, giving public-sector IT teams a stable licensing window for devices that move between offices, classrooms, field work, and remote use.
This offering is built for organizations that need more than basic device administration. It supports persistent visibility and control workflows that matter when endpoints leave the managed network, helping teams respond faster to loss events and maintain accountability across the fleet.
Because this is a government offering, Absolute approval is required. That makes it a strong fit for controlled procurement environments where compliance, asset protection, and lifecycle planning matter as much as day-to-day administration. For agencies standardizing on ChromeOS, the long term reduces renewal churn and supports predictable budgeting over a full five-year cycle.
